AI Summary

  • Exempts not-for-profit entities that public trust hospitals enter into joint ventures with or acquire interests in from the Oklahoma Open Meeting Act and Oklahoma Open Records Act.

  • Makes marketing plans, financial statements, trade secrets, research concepts, methods, products, and proprietary information submitted to or compiled by public trust hospitals confidential unless the providing entity consents to disclosure.

  • Authorizes public trust hospitals to hold executive sessions to discuss confidential materials if deemed necessary.

  • Excludes budgetary information related to appropriations or the appropriations process from the confidentiality provisions.

  • Defines "public trust hospital" as any hospital created under Section 176.1 of Title 60 or Section 790.1 of Title 19 of the Oklahoma Statutes, effective November 1, 2025.

Legislative Description

Public health and safety; Oklahoma Open Meeting Act; Oklahoma Open Records Act; public trust hospitals; exemptions; effective date.

Last Action

Becomes law without Governor's signature 05/15/2025
